Handover — Quillbase wiki RBAC

For the release manager: role mappings moved from hardcoded groups to the Gatekeep service last sprint. Editors and reviewers are synced hourly; admins are manual. Known issue: revoked users keep sessions up to 30 minutes. Nothing pending except the audit-log rotation ticket. Before tagging the release, confirm Gatekeep is running with these settings.

deployment values, hahof-kajep:
[gilox]
team = fenion
access_code = ac_db9541
host = gilox.torvahq.corp
port = 5672
owner = tamax.ulawyn
peer = fenvan.ordinsoft.local

# Data Stores: Connection Pooling

All services at Hartwell Dyne use Pondside, our shared pooler, in transaction mode. Max pool size is 40 per service; do not raise it without ops sign-off. Prepared statements are disabled in transaction mode — use inline parameters. Local dev bypasses Pondside and connects directly. For direct local access, use the connection string below.

database URL for bahop-yagep: mssql://sildor_svc:35ha7jz@db-fb6d.nelvrodyn.example:5432/casath

// SWEEP_GRACE_MINUTES is how long the Tidybot sweeper waits before
// reaping orphaned volumes in the Quillhaven cluster. Yes, 45 feels long,
// but shorter values once ate a live snapshot during a failover — ask
// anyone from the Marlow team. If you're paged about stuck orphans,
// check the sweeper's build first. Its trace token is printed right below.

build token for tawif-bahip: htk31_68bba16e1afabfef4ecc69408c06f16